the sweetness of doing nothing

Maybe it’s just the incredibly ambitious and creative company I like to keep, but it seems to me that just about everyone I know feels like their life is absolutely filled to the brim with stuff. We don’t just work, we squeeze in our personal passion projects and we go to grad school and we pay our bills and we go to the gym and we visit friends, and quickly, life can become one big whirlwind of a schedule.

Our days are marked by our levels of productivity, and each task left uncrossed is a reminder of our daily shortcomings, incompetence, failure. There’s never enough time. We scorn our lack of focus.

In the book Excess of Being, author Lera Auerbach writes that “aging happens when growing stops.” We must always be striving and pushing forward.

Arch Street Press is part of the Institute for Leadership Education, Advancement and Development (I-LEAD), a Pennsylvania-based 501(c)(3) nonprofit with offices in Philadelphia, Bryn Mawr and Reading. It has served as a key force for community leadership development since 1995, fostering a degreed citizenry to tangibly improve and sustain the economic, civic and social well-being of communities throughout the United States.
